Kansas Attorney General Paul Morrison has formed a task force to address the threat of rising foreclosures in the state. The task force will investigate the reasons behind the foreclosures and develop recommendations on how the state can reduce those figures and protect consumers.
“Nationwide there is a storm brewing in the world of home mortgages. We may only be seeing the tip of the iceberg when it comes to increased home foreclosures,” Morrison said. “I believe that mortgage fraud and subprime lending are significant reasons for this increase and I have formed a task force to investigate the problem further.”
